Pure PTFE vs PTFE Graphite Packing – Choosing the Right Gland Packing for Your Application
When it comes to industrial sealing, choosing the right gland packing material can make all the difference in terms of performance, durability, and safety. A wide range of high-performance sealing products are available today, designed to meet diverse industrial requirements. Among the most widely used options are Pure PTFE Packing and PTFE Graphite Packing.
In this blog, we’ll explore the key differences between Pure PTFE Packing and PTFE Graphite Gland Packing, their benefits, ideal applications, and how to decide which one is right for your system.
What is Pure PTFE Packing?
Pure PTFE Packing is made from 100% virgin PTFE yarn. Known for its excellent chemical resistance, it is a non-contaminating, self-lubricating, and flexible packing solution widely used in industries where cleanliness and corrosion resistance are crucial.
Key Benefits of Pure PTFE Packing:
- Excellent Chemical Resistance : Ideal for corrosive media, including strong acids and alkalis.
- Non-toxic and Clean : Perfect for food, pharma, and water applications.
- Low Friction : Helps reduce wear on shafts and sleeves.
- High Flexibility : Easy to install and remove without leaving residue.
Applications
- Acid and alkali handling pumps
- Food and beverage processing
- Pharmaceutical and chemical industries
- Valves and pumps with low to medium pressure
What is PTFE Graphite Packing?
Key Benefits of PTFE Graphite Packing:
- Superior Thermal Conductivity : The graphite content helps dissipate heat quickly.
- Low Friction & High Wear Resistance : Extends the life of shafts and sleeves.
- Excellent Sealing Performance : Performs well even in dynamic applications.
- Chemical Resistance : Withstands aggressive media similar to pure PTFE.
Applications
- Rotary pumps and agitators
- High-speed shafts and reciprocating equipment
- Petrochemical and power plants
- Systems requiring PTFE Gland Packing with thermal control
Pure PTFE vs PTFE Graphite Packing – The Key Differences
| Feature | Pure PTFE Packing | PTFE Graphite Packing |
| Material Composition | 100% virgin PTFE | PTFE with graphite powder and lubricant |
| Friction Level | Very Low | Low to Moderate (better heat dissipation) |
| Thermal Conductivity | Moderate | High (due to graphite content) |
| Chemical Resistance | Excellent | Excellent |
| Recommended Applications | Food, chemical, clean processes | High-speed, dynamic, or thermal applications |
| Cost | Lower to moderate | Slightly higher due to added graphite |
Final Thoughts: Which One Should You Choose?
- Choose Pure PTFE Packing when you need clean, chemically resistant, and non-contaminating solutions. It’s ideal for sensitive environments like food processing or pharmaceutical manufacturing.
- Opt for PTFE Graphite Packing when your application demands better thermal conductivity, low friction at higher speeds, or sealing under dynamic conditions.
